Point by point, here is how to fill out a dictionary of transaction errors:

01
Identify common transaction errors: Begin by analyzing past transactions and identifying the most frequent errors. This could include issues such as incorrect billing information, declined payments, or failed communication with the payment gateway.
02
Categorize the errors: Create different categories to group similar types of transaction errors. This could involve creating categories like "Payment Declined," "Communication Errors," or "Invalid Billing Information." Categorizing the errors will make it easier to locate and address specific issues.
03
Document the error details: For each transaction error identified, document the specific details related to the error. This may include information like the error code, error message, timestamp, customer details, and any other relevant data. The goal is to gather as much information as possible to troubleshoot and resolve the issue.
04
Provide possible solutions: Alongside each documented error, provide a list of possible solutions or actions to take when encountering that specific error. These solutions can include steps to rectify the error, suggested resources or documentation, or contact information for support teams who can assist with resolving the issue.
05
Keep the dictionary up to date: As new transaction errors arise or existing issues are resolved, continue updating the dictionary. Regularly review and revise the documented errors and solutions to ensure the most accurate and relevant information is available.
